Building a Unified Authorization Framework With RBAC and ABAC is actually the formal title of the talk. This approach is effective for combating “authorization breakdown.” For the full details, check out the NYC IAM UG meetup page.
Authorization breakdown happens to firms with multiple custom, COTS, and cloud applications serving integrated business processes lacking unified authorization model. The figure above is from a case study of an actual customer engagement. For more information on the unified framework approach, see:
